Output 75cb7bd21b4aab58c54c3d06e223b15695328959d68d75ab1fa6bbb0dc80bc66:0

value
2109246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 696fb1c5c6ecd8a6403a1f81096a85f4df382a70 OP_EQUAL
address
3BJWgMHdQocA17SjzYWs3zk42XRLdJSusJ
transaction
75cb7bd21b4aab58c54c3d06e223b15695328959d68d75ab1fa6bbb0dc80bc66